On Saturday, April 23, MIT will host an Open House event with more than 350 activities.  The Open House is free and encourages participation by anyone who wants to be enlightened and inspired.  Whether you’re four or 104, you’ll find something fun and interesting to do at MIT this Saturday! 

The Office of Digital Learning (ODL) will be participating with four booths in the duPont Gymnasium (corner of Mass Ave and Vassar Street – Building W31).  Drop by and leave a video message to your future self in our Video Booth Time Capsule while drawing on our special light board.  You can also test your knowledge with a mini-MOOC demonstration or explore the thousands of online courses we have to offer.  Finally, you can try your hand at origami or channel your inner child playing with Tinker Toys.  We will also have a “Spin to Win” wheel with great ODL giveaways including shirts, bags, lanyards and lip balm!
